01What it solves

Why it matters

By the time a structural problem is found in construction, it is a schedule event. An independent review before issue is the cheapest risk reduction available on a project.

02Typical scope

What the work covers

  1. Independent review of structural drawings and calculations
  2. Code compliance and load-path continuity check
  3. Review of analysis assumptions and modelling
  4. Constructability and detailing review
  5. Documentation completeness and coordination review
  6. Written comment log with resolution tracking
03Process04 stages
01

Scope the review

Depth agreed up front — full review, targeted systems, or a specific concern.

02

Review

Drawings, calculations and models read independently against the governing code.

03

Comment

Findings issued as a structured comment log, prioritized by structural consequence.

04

Close out

Responses reviewed and comments tracked to closure so the record is complete.

Considerations

  • A peer review examines the design as submitted; it does not transfer engineer-of-record responsibility.
  • Review depth and fee scale with the size and complexity of the set.
  • Comments are written to be resolved, not to assign blame.
